Доставка по Україні Безпечна оплата Понад 21 000 книг
🇺🇦 UAH (₴) 👤 Увійти
81
Mirava Score
Мають прочитати

Чиста архітектура. Мистецтво розробки програмного забезпечення Фабула · 2019 · Тверда обкл.

4.5
(1 відгуків) 138 продано
990 ₴ 1270 ₴ Знижка 280 ₴
📚 ПРО КНИГУ

Як створити програмне забезпечення, що живе роками, а не тижнями?

Роберт Мартін, автор культового терміну "чистий код", розкриває фундаментальні принципи проєктування програмних систем. Книга вчить будувати архітектуру, яка легко масштабується, підтримується та розвивається, незалежно від технологій.

Ключові теми
Архітектура програмного забезпечення Планування складних систем Життєвий цикл програм Підтримувана розробка
Контекст

Книга є основоположною для сучасної методології розробки програмного забезпечення, що спирається на принципи Agile та Lean. Вона формує основу для професійної інженерної культури в IT.

Складність
●● Середня
Сподобається фанатам
Чистий код. Мистецтво розробки програмного забезпечення · The Pragmatic Programmer · Domain-Driven Design · Head First Design Patterns
Видавництво
Фабула
Рік
2019
Сторінок
368
Палітурка
Тверда
Мова
Українська
ISBN
9786170952868
📦 Під замовлення — 3-5 днів
✍️ Роберт Мартін 📅 2019 🏢 Фабула 📖 368 стор. 🌐 Українська ISBN: 9786170952868
🚚
Нова Пошта 1-2 дні, від 70 ₴
📦
Укрпошта 3-5 днів, від 45 ₴
🏪
Самовивіз Безкоштовно
💰 Безкоштовна доставка від 1 500 ₴
🎁 Кешбек 3% ≈ 30 ₴ повернеться
Поділитись:
Безкоштовна доставка
30 днів повернення
Безпечна оплата
Консультант Марія Online
" "

📝 Опис товару: Чиста архітектура. Мистецтво розробки програмного забезпечення

Це друге видання справжнього бестселеру серед IT-літератури. В попереднє видання було внесено заміни з урахуванням зауважень від фахівців. Користуючись універсальними правилами архітектури програмного забезпечення, можна значно підвищити продуктивність праці розробників протягом усього життєвого циклу будь-якої програмної системи. Легендарний майстер програмного забезпечення Роберт К. Мартін («Дядечко Боб») розкриває ці правила у своїй книжці «Чиста архітектура: мистецтво розроблення програмного забезпечення» і допомагає їх застосувати.

💎 Експертна рецензія

💎
Юлія Кравченко
Літературний критик
Рецензія від Юлія Кравченко (Літературний критик): «Чиста архітектура. Мистецтво розробки програмного забезпечення» Роберта К. Мартіна є однією з найцінніших книг для IT-спеціалістів. Автор, відомий як «Дядечко Боб», розкриває унікальні принципи та методи, які можуть значно підвищити продуктивність праці розробників. Книга написана доступним мовою, що робить її цінним джерелом знань для початківців і досвідчених фахівців. Вона містить багато практических рад і прикладів, які допоможуть застосовувати теоретичні знання на практиці. «Чиста архітектура» ідеально підходить для тих, хто хоче розуміти основні принципи чистої архітектури і створювати надійні програмні системи.
✓ РЕЦЕНЗІЯ РЕДАКТОРА

📖 Чому варто обрати

📖

Чому варто прочитати цю книгу

Чиста архітектура. Мистецтво розробки програмного забезпечення» варто читати, оскільки вона надає глибокі знання про універсальні принципи архітектури програмного забезпечення. Ця книга ідеально підходить для розробників, які хочуть підвищити ефективність своєї роботи та створити надійні програмні системи. Вона містить багато практических рад та прикладів, які допоможуть застосовувати теоретичні знання на практиці.

⭐ Відгуки покупців

Реальні відгуки

4.5
На основі 1 відгуків
5
0
4
0
3
0
2
0
1
0
Ю
Юлія Кравченко ✓ Підтверджена покупка
2026-04-14

Рецензія від Юлія Кравченко (Літературний критик): «Чиста архітектура. Мистецтво розробки програмного забезпечення» Роберта К. Мартіна є однією з найцінніших книг для IT-спеціалістів. Автор, відомий як «Дядечко Боб», розкриває унікальні принципи та методи, які можуть значно підвищити продуктивність праці розробників. Книга написана доступним мовою, що робить її цінним джерелом знань для початківців і досвідчених фахівців. Вона містить багато практических рад і прикладів, які допоможуть застосовувати теоретичні знання на практиці. «Чиста архітектура» ідеально підходить для тих, хто хоче розуміти основні принципи чистої архітектури і створювати надійні програмні системи.

Хочете залишити відгук?

Увійдіть щоб поділитись враженням

❓ Поширені запитання

Ця книга надає глибокі знання про універсальні принципи архітектури програмного забезпечення, що допоможе підвищити ефективність роботи розробників.
Книга адресована як початківцям, так і досвідченим фахівцям у галузі розробки програмного забезпечення.
Так, книга містить багато практических рад та прикладів, які допоможуть застосовувати теоретичні знання на практиці.
Автором книги є Роберт К. Мартін, відомий як «Дядечко Боб».
Так, друге видання було оновлено з урахуванням зауважень від фахівців.

👤 Про автора

Роберт Мартін — відомий програміст, автор бестселерів про чистий код та архітектуру. Його роботи вплинули на сучасну практику розробки. Основу його філософії складають принципи чистоти, стійкості до змін та ефективності ПЗ.

📖 Кому варто прочитати

Ця книга створена для: 1) розробників, що хочуть зрозуміти, як будувати масштабні системи; 2) командних лідерів, щоб встановити загальні стандарти архітектури; 3) менеджерів IT-проектів, щоб оцінювати технічні рішення; 4) студентів інформатики для формування професійного мислення. Книга допомагає подолати типові помилки молодих фахівців і забезпечити тривалу ефективність проектів.

🎯 Ключові теми та символіка

Розділення обов'язків

Основний принцип книги — розділення архітектурних шарів (додаток, доменна логіка, інфраструктура). Це забезпечує гнучкість: зміни в одному шарі не впливають на інші. Наприклад, зміна технології баз даних не вимагає переписування бізнес-логіки.

Патерни та принципи

Автор детально описує SOLID-принципи (одна відповідальність, відкритість розширення, інтерфейс підстановки тощо). Вони допомагають створювати системи, які легко підтримувати. Наприклад, використання абстрактних інтерфейсів знижує залежності між компонентами.

Архітектура як стратегія

Книга підкреслює, що архітектура — це не просто схема даних, а стратегія розвитку продукту. Добре продумана архітектура дозволяє ефективно розширювати функціонал без переписування системи з нуля, як це часто трапляється в старших проєктах.

💬 Цитати з книги

«Архітектура — це мова, якою система пояснює свої наміри.»

— Підкреслення важливості читабельності архітектурних рішень для майбутніх розробників.

«Принципи краще патернів, а патерни краще інструментів.»

— Критика чрезмірного застосування готових рішень без розуміння їхніх фундаментальних правил.

«Добре зроблена архітектура не ухиляється від складності, вона її організує.»

— Акцент на структуруванні складних систем замість ігнорування проблем.

📜 Історичний контекст

У середині 2000-х років розробка ПЗ стикнулася з проблемою швидкого зношення коду. Книги в жанрі «бізнес/саморозвиток» для IT-фахівців почали фокусуватися на архітектурних патернах. «Чиста архітектура» вписується в цей контекст як посібник, що пояснює, як зберігати гнучкість систем незалежно від технологій. Вона відображає тенденцію зрушення акцентів від швидкого розвитку до стійкості та підтримки коду, що стає критично важливим у епоху цифрової трансформації.

📚 Глосарій

Clean Architecture
Підхід до проектування ПЗ, що розділяє систему на незалежні шари для забезпечення гнучкості.
SOLID-принципи
П'ять правил ооб'єктно-орієнтованого дизайну, які спрощують підтримку коду.
Separation of Concerns
Розділення функціональних аспектів системи на окремі модулі для зменшення взаємовпливу.
Dependency Inversion Principle
Принцип, за яким модулі високого рівня не залежать від конкретних реалізацій, а від абстракцій.

📔 Запитання для роздумів

  1. Як ваша поточна архітектура порушила б принципи, описані в книзі?
  2. Який шар вашої системи найбільш уразливий до змін технологій?
  3. Як би ви рефакторили старий код, щоб він піддавався чистій архітектурі?
  4. Які патерни використані в вашому проєкті без розуміння їхніх основних принципів?
  5. Як би ви пояснили значення архітектури вашому менеджеру?

Вам також може сподобатись

Дивитися ще →
Головна Жанри
Кошик
Обране
Меню
Консультант Марія
Онлайн
👋 Привіт! Шукаєте щось для школи чи офісу? Допоможу обрати!
Mirava Mirava
Жанри книг
Колекції
Увійдіть, щоб отримувати рекомендації, персональні бонуси і знижки.
Увійти в особистий кабінет
Кошик Списки порівнянь Відстежити замовлення
Доставка по всій Україні
Чат з Mirava Зателефонувати
Інформація
Про нас Доставка та оплата Повернення Контакти